[QUOTE="zupatun, post: 420703, member: 3533"] From folks I've talked to at Crane, SOCOM buys a lot of Nightforce and others depending on the mission and role. The Army buys a lot of Trijicons (ACOG's - fixed power) and also Leupy's and I have seen USO's in up at ARDEC Picatinny Arsenal, and our Marines have a bunch of Schmidt and Benders... The Leupy's are on the lower end of price range, and the Army pays somewhere in the neighborhood of $1200 each if you look at the contracts..don't know if that includes some extras (LIF filters etc...). I think they get somewhat of a volume discount... None of the above are low end or mid range scopes...but some are more rugged than others and more expensive...I imagine your particular needs/tastes and budget will determine what you buy.
